Hi I was wondering if anyone with Bronchiectasis and ILD have periods of excessive sweating, feeling light headed and shaking. I wonder if this could be a sign of progression of the illnesses. Any comments would be greatly appreciated

I don’t have Bronchiectasis or ILD but get that way from using Ventolin. I also sweat a lot when I am taking steroids.

Me too! I used to use ventolin daily with no apparent side effects other than terrible cramps. Last year I started to feel like I had the worst fever after taking it, shaking, feeling light headed and sweating. Now I'm afraid to use it. (Which I'm sure sounds overly dramatic) Someone (2greys I think) mentioned an alternative to ventolin which I can't remember the name of, but when I next see the doctor I'll ask if I can try it.
